eFoil vs Electric Surfboard: Which One Fits How You Want to Ride?

eFoil vs Electric Surfboard: Which One Fits How You Want to Ride?

Type "electric board for the water" into a search engine and two very different machines come back: electric surfboards, which plane across the surface with a jet or propeller, and eFoils, which lift the whole board above the water on a hydrofoil wing. They look related in photos. On the water they have almost nothing in common. This guide explains how the two categories actually differ, so you can decide which one matches the riding you have in mind. What an electric surfboard is

An electric surfboard, often called a jetboard, is a motorised board that stays on the surface of the water. The motor drives a jet or propeller at the tail, and the rider steers with body weight while holding a hand throttle. Because the hull is always in contact with the water, the experience is fast, loud underfoot and physical: spray, vibration and constant surface feedback are part of the ride.

That surface contact also defines the engineering trade-off. Pushing a hull across water takes a lot of energy, and the drag rises sharply with speed. Electric surfboards typically compensate with large motors and high battery draw, which is why most published ride times in the category are measured in fractions of an hour rather than hours.

What an eFoil is

An eFoil is an electric hydrofoil. A mast under the board carries a wing, and once the wing generates enough lift the board rises out of the water entirely. From that point the only thing touching the water is the slim mast and wing, so drag falls instead of rising, the ride goes quiet, and the power needed to cruise drops.

That efficiency shows up directly in ride time. The Waydoo Flyer EVO Pro Plus runs up to 120 minutes on a charge, and even the entry Flyer EVO Lite is rated for 100 minutes. The feeling is also different in kind, not just in degree: riders consistently describe eFoiling as flying over the water rather than driving across it.

The differences that decide it

  • Learning curve. An electric surfboard is quicker to stand up on, because balance works like other boardsports on the surface. An eFoil asks for a few sessions of patience while you learn to manage lift, and then gives you a skill that keeps deepening. Our honest take on that process is in is eFoiling hard to learn.
  • Ride time. Flight above the water is efficient. The Flyer EVO's 100 to 120 minute runtime is possible because the hull leaves the water at cruising speed. Surface boards fight drag the whole session.
  • Noise and wake. A foil in flight is close to silent and leaves almost no wake, which also matters for how welcome you are on busy European water.
  • Conditions. An eFoil is made for calm, open water: lakes, bays, wide rivers where local rules allow. Electric surfboards keep working in rougher surface texture, at the cost of a harder, wetter ride.
  • Weight and logistics. Both categories involve serious batteries. The Flyer EVO is modular: board, mast, wing, propulsion unit and battery separate for transport, and upgrade in parts later.

Where the Flyer EVO fits

Waydoo's Flyer EVO line covers four configurations on one modular platform. The Max Plus (€6,999 at the time of writing) pairs a 130 L board with a 6000 W propulsion unit and carries riders up to about 130 kg, which is why it is the usual recommendation for first boards and families. The Pro Plus (€7,033) puts the same power on a 90 L board that stays with you from first flights to 52 km/h. The Lite (€5,807) is the accessible entry point, and the Master (€9,546) is the 75 L carbon performance build. All four share the Flight Assistance System and swap wings, masts and propulsion units within the same ecosystem.

Frequently Asked Questions

Is an eFoil the same as an electric surfboard?

No. An electric surfboard planes across the surface of the water with a jet or propeller, while an eFoil is an electric hydrofoil whose wing lifts the board above the water. The two machines feel different, use energy differently and suit different riders.

Which is easier to learn, an eFoil or an electric surfboard?

An electric surfboard is usually quicker to stand up on because the board stays on the surface. An eFoil takes a few sessions to learn lift control, and the Waydoo Flight Assistance System smooths that process. Most new riders fly within their first sessions.

Does an eFoil ride longer than an electric surfboard?

Generally yes. Once an eFoil is flying, only the mast and wing touch the water, so drag stays low: the Waydoo Flyer EVO runs 100 to 120 minutes per charge depending on configuration. Boards that stay on the surface fight drag continuously, and published ride times in that category are usually much shorter.
